LARS K BYGG AS is registered as a limited company in Skien, Telemark with organisation number 926610422. The business is classified under construction of residential and non-residential buildings (NACE 41.000). The company was incorporated in 2021. Registered share capital is NOK 30,000, divided into 30000 shares. The company's stated purpose is: “Snekker/tømrervirksomhet, tilbygg, nybygg, restaurering, våtrom og ombygging. Videre kan selskapet delta i andre selskaper med lignende virksomhet og kjøp og salg av aksjer eller på andre måter gjøre seg interessert i andre selskaper.”. The most recent filed accounts, for the 2024 financial year, show NOK 3.0m in revenue and NOK 29,000 in operating profit.
